US Air Force (USAF) STAFF Sergeant (SSGT) Dorothy Galvan, 1ST Combat Communications Squadron (CS), Ramstein Air Base (AB), Germany (DEU), conducts a viber ground test for an accurate Ohm's reading, which tests the ground resistance during the Combined Endeavor exercise at Camp Sarafovo, Bulgaria (BGR). Exercise Combined Endeavor is a US European Command-sponsored exercise, designed to identify and document command, control, communications, and computer (C4) interoperability between North Atlantic Treaty Organization (NATO) and Partnership for Peace nations

Air Force TSG Kyle Murphy, 1ST Combat Communications Squadron, Ramstein Air Base, Germany, connects cables to the back of a circuit multiplexer which receives the signal from the satellite antenna and breaks up that signal into individual circuits and sends them to the switchboard. The squadron is deployed to set up communications equipment for troops supporting JOINT ENDEAVOR

The U.S. National Archives and Records Administration (NARA) was established in 1934 by President Franklin Roosevelt. NARA keeps those Federal records that are judged to have continuing value—about 2 to 5 percent of those generated in any given year. There are approximately 10 billion pages of textual records; 12 million maps, charts, and architectural and engineering drawings; 25 million still photographs and graphics; 24 million aerial photographs; 300,000 reels of motion picture film; 400,000 video and sound recordings; and 133 terabytes of electronic data. The Defense Visual Information Distribution Service provides a connection between world media and the American military personnel serving at home and abroad. All of these materials are preserved because they are important to the workings of Government, have long-term research worth, or provide information of value to citizens.
